Safety first 

 It is essential to remember is the safety of the operator in the home, especially when handling electrical and plumbing repairs. When doing any electrical repairs, ensure the power source is switched off at the circuit breaker. Be prepared with rubber-soled shoes and insulated tools to avoid an electric shock. Wear gloves while handling materials. For a leak of water while doing plumbing repairs, have some clean towels or a bucket or both nearby. When doing plumbing repairs, be prepared with towels and a bucket to catch any leaky water. When you handle tools materials, always use gloves and safety glasses.

Diagnosing electrical problems 

It is a requirement to suspect the power supply before beginning troubleshooting electrical equipment. Carry out frequent Checks to ensure the outlet functions correctly and the appliance is plugged in. If the outlet is working but the appliance isn’t, check the appliance itself. Examine burned fuses and circuit breakers that have tripped. If the issue persists, review the user manual for the device for further troubleshooting instructions.

Basic electrical repairs 

After you figure out the issue, you can identify the problem and proceed with minor repairs. A blown fuse is easily replaced, and the tripped breaker just reset. You may have to cut away the damaged portion and splice in a new wire for a damaged power cord, ensuring all connections are secure and insulated. If the appliance needs more complicated repairs, like replacing internal components, please be very strict about what the manufacturer’s instructions say.

Maintenance tips

The maintenance of plumbing and electrical appliances is appropriately managed, always carrying out preventive maintenance measures. Electrical appliances are routinely checked for any deterioration that might cause further damage. Check faucets, showerheads, and other fixtures for blockages if you detect a decrease in water pressure. Consider the clog’s location while addressing drainage problems, such as a washbasin, shower, or central line. Likewise, ensure that the external and internal areas are free from dust and other debris. In terms of plumbing, keep drains clear and inspect for leaks regularly. Periodically flushing your water heater can also help to improve efficiency by preventing sediment buildup.
